CAS 2378-95-2
:1,5-Diethyl N-[4-(methylamino)benzoyl]-L-glutamate
Description:
1,5-Diethyl N-[4-(methylamino)benzoyl]-L-glutamate, with CAS number 2378-95-2, is a synthetic compound that belongs to the class of amino acid derivatives. This substance features a glutamate backbone, which is an amino acid known for its role in neurotransmission and metabolism. The presence of diethyl groups indicates that it has two ethyl substituents, which can influence its solubility and lipophilicity. The compound also contains a benzoyl moiety with a methylamino group, suggesting potential interactions with biological systems, particularly in pharmacological contexts. Its structure may confer specific biological activities, making it of interest in medicinal chemistry. The compound's characteristics, such as melting point, solubility, and stability, would depend on its molecular interactions and the environment in which it is studied. As with many synthetic compounds, safety and handling precautions are essential, and its use would typically be governed by regulatory guidelines in research and pharmaceutical applications.
Formula:C17H24N2O5
InChI:InChI=1S/C17H24N2O5/c1-4-23-15(20)11-10-14(17(22)24-5-2)19-16(21)12-6-8-13(18-3)9-7-12/h6-9,14,18H,4-5,10-11H2,1-3H3,(H,19,21)/t14-/m0/s1
InChI key:InChIKey=WBYNXAAEBPJETG-AWEZNQCLSA-N
SMILES:[C@H](NC(=O)C1=CC=C(NC)C=C1)(CCC(OCC)=O)C(OCC)=O
